find the minimum thickness of a film which will strongly reflect the light of wavelength 589nm.the refractive index of the material of the film is 1.25?

Strong reflection is referring to constructive interference between rays reflected off the top and bottom of the film.

There is a phase shift of ½λ for rays reflected off the top of the film (reflection against a more dense medium)
There is no phase shift with reflection off the bottom of the film (reflection against a less dense medium)

Reflected rays off the top will combine constructively when alongside waves having a path difference of ½ wave (or 1½, 2½ ....) caused by travelling through the film.
The minimum thickness (t) for a path diff. of ½ wave is given by ..
2 t = ½ λ'' .. (λ'' = wavelength in film = λair / n)

t = ¼( λ / n) .. .. 0.25 x 589^-9m / 1.25 .. .. ?t = 1.18^-7 m
